    What Is Car Key Programming?

    Modern car keys are more than just simple pieces of metal. They are equipped with an embedded computer chip that connects to your vehicle.

    This communication is key for keeping your vehicle secure and preventing unauthorized use. However, you must programme your keys prior to allowing them to communicate with your vehicle. This is a job best left to experts.

    Security

    Transponder chips are used to unlock and start modern cars instead of traditional keys made of metal. This technology makes it impossible to create a copy of a programmed key, and only authorized vehicles to start their vehicles. It is a great way to deter theft in the DC Metro Area.

    Programming a car's key requires connecting it to the vehicle's computer and then transferring data through the key fob. Modern vehicles require a special key programming tool to connect the transponder chip and the car's immobilizer system. Locksmiths are typically the ones who perform this task, but parts stores may have the tools needed. These tools, such as the Autel MaxiIM IM608 PRO and IM508, allow users to access information about immobilizers and program replacement keys.

    Although some people might attempt to program their own car keys, it is not recommended. The process can be complicated and time-consuming, and can cause damage to the immobilizer. It is also essential to consult your vehicle's manual regarding the precise steps for changing the programming of the key. This task is best left to an auto-locksmith who is certified.

    Simple to Use

    Modern cars require a unique key programming procedure. In contrast to older mechanical keys, most modern cars have transponder chips that must be programmed to recognize the distinct signals generated by the car. The car cannot start or run without this chip which stops anyone from hot-wiring the car and driving off. The majority of auto locksmiths are trained in this type of service.

    Certain vehicles can be programmed without tools. However, most require a device called a key programmer. These units can be used on their own or integrated into scan tools. They usually interface bidirectionally with the on-board diagnosis II (OBD II) connector. Most vehicle manufacturers sell units that specifically program their cars, though generic ones which can handle a wide range of models and makes are also available.

    In the last 40 years the keys for cars and fobs have been much improved. The technology has improved both in terms of security and ease of use for drivers. The shift from traditional mechanical keys to more advanced car keys that can be programmed and fobs has definitely made cars safer for drivers, however, the technology also means that your keys and fobs must be properly programmed in order for the system to work properly.

    Modern keys and fobs that can be programmed come with chips that are unique for each one. This allows the system to recognize that the key is yours. This prevents thieves from stealing your hot-wire and driving your vehicle away. If you try to start your vehicle using a cloned key it will be rejected by the car. This is the reason why you should always have two functioning keys for your vehicle.
